Core Functionality and Server Integration

The primary function of this modification is to interpret specific formatting codes within the game engine, rendering them as distinct colors rather than plain text. When installed, players can utilize hex codes or predefined color markers to customize messages in the public chat window. This is particularly useful for large survival servers where distinguishing between global chat, local trade offers, and administrative warnings is crucial for maintaining order.

Beyond the chat interface, the mod extends these capabilities to physical sign blocks. Traditionally, signs in vanilla Minecraft are limited to a single dye color per board or standard black text. With this add-on, builders can create multi-colored signage directly in-game without needing external editors or command blocks. This feature enhances role-playing servers, shop districts, and spawn lobbies, providing a professional look that rivals custom resource packs but with dynamic content capabilities.

Version Stability and Conflict Resolution

Stability is a key concern when adding text-rendering modifications, as they interact closely with the game's UI rendering engine. This specific add-on has been optimized to minimize performance overhead, ensuring that colorful text does not cause frame rate drops even when many signs are visible simultaneously. It is generally compatible with other UI-enhancing mods, though conflicts may arise if multiple attempts are made to override the same text rendering classes.

Server administrators should note that for the colors to appear correctly for all players, the mod usually needs to be installed on both the server and the client sides, depending on whether the coloring logic is handled server-side or client-side. For chat formatting, client-side installation often suffices for viewing, but server-side installation ensures that the codes are processed and broadcasted correctly to all connected users. Always test the configuration in a local environment before deploying to a production network.
